How This Game Actually Works

Round Settlement

A round begins after the player places a bet. Two cards are dealt to the player and two to the dealer (one face-up). The player acts first, deciding to hit or stand. The dealer then plays according to fixed house rules, usually hitting until they reach at least 17.

Winning Combinations

A "Blackjack" (an Ace and a 10-value card) usually pays a premium. Otherwise, a hand closer to 21 than the dealer's wins a standard 1:1 payout. If the dealer exceeds 21, all remaining players in the hand win regardless of their total.

Action Triggers

Beyond Hit and Stand, players may find options to 'Double Down' (double the bet for one final card) or 'Split' (separate a pair into two hands). These triggers are available based on the initial cards dealt and specific table rules.

What is the objective of Blackjack?

The primary goal of Blackjack is to beat the dealer by achieving a hand total as close to 21 as possible without exceeding it. If your total is higher than the dealer's without going over 21, or if the dealer busts (exceeds 21), you win the round. A total of exactly 21 on the first two cards is a natural Blackjack.
